Immigration Minister David Coleman takes indefinite personal leave, hands over duties

Australia's immigration minister has taken indefinite leave for personal reasons.

Despite standing aside from his cabinet role, David Coleman will continue to serve as the member for Banks in south-west Sydney.

The Minister for Population, Cities and Urban Infrastructure, Alan Tudge, will take on the additional ministerial duties in an acting capacity until his colleague is ready to return to the position.

Prime Minister Scott Morrison confirmed the reshuffle in a statement.
